For Hijano,"Where do you live?" is the first question he asks when helping parents assess their risk. He implores parents to know their city's rates for cases, testing, and hospitalization as well as the vaccination coverage in their community. Hijano listed some typical questions parents should ask:"Is the school enforcing universal mask? Are they providing physical distance for everyone? Are they doing contact tracing in the school to make sure that people are notified about exposures? Some schools are offering testing for asymptomatic children or for symptomatic children and upgrading ventilation systems."
He recommended asking for policies in writing and, because parents likely can't see these protocols in practice, doing what they can to follow up regularly on how certain mitigation efforts are going. And he encourages parents to speak up if they notice any measures that were in place last year that are no longer being employed.
"That's why, as a parent, you have to look at those things and say, 'OK, what is my community doing? What is my school doing? Then what can I do?'" Hijano said."And then make the decision."
